noun, noun which may take the genitive case particle 'no'
class A; A grade; A rank
Used for top-tier classification in rankings, quality, or categories. Often appears in compounds like A級品 (class-A goods) or A級戦犯 (class-A war criminal).

Compound of the Latin letter A (エー) and 級 (きゅう, 'class, grade'). The use of Latin letters in grading is a modern borrowing from Western classification systems.
